Understanding Liberty Assist's Services:

Liberty Assist's core service revolves around providing immediate help to drivers facing unexpected vehicle troubles. This typically includes:

  • Towing Services: This is a cornerstone of their offering, providing transportation for disabled vehicles to a chosen repair shop or other designated location. The specific towing options (e.g., flatbed, wheel-lift) may vary depending on the situation and available resources.

  • Jump Starts: For vehicles with dead batteries, Liberty Assist offers jump-start services, getting drivers back on the road quickly and safely. This often involves dispatching a technician with the necessary equipment to jump-start the vehicle on-site.

  • Lockout Services: Losing car keys is a common predicament, and Liberty Assist offers lockout services to help drivers regain access to their vehicles. This usually involves unlocking the car without causing damage.

  • Tire Change Services: Flat tires are a frequent source of roadside distress. Liberty Assist provides tire change assistance, helping drivers replace a flat tire with a spare. This service can save valuable time and avoid the risk of further damage.

  • Fuel Delivery: Running out of gas is a frustrating experience. Liberty Assist offers fuel delivery services, delivering a limited amount of fuel to get drivers to the nearest gas station.

The specific services offered and their coverage area may vary depending on the chosen plan and location. It's crucial to review the terms and conditions of any Liberty Assist policy carefully to understand the precise scope of coverage.

The Importance of Thorough Research Before Choosing a Provider:

Before selecting a roadside assistance provider, it's crucial to conduct thorough research and compare various options. Consider the following factors:

  • Coverage Area: Ensure the provider offers coverage in the regions where you frequently travel.

  • Service Offerings: Review the range of services provided, ensuring they meet your needs.

  • Pricing and Plans: Compare different pricing structures and plans to find the best value for your money.

  • Customer Reviews and Ratings: Read reviews and ratings from other customers to gauge the quality of service and customer support.

  • Terms and Conditions: Carefully review the terms and conditions of the policy to understand the limitations and exclusions.
